About Black and Tan Coonhound
The Black and Tan Coonhound is a striking and athletic scent hound, originally bred in the United States for tracking raccoons and other game across rugged terrain. Recognisable by its glossy black coat with distinctive tan markings, this breed combines power, stamina, and an impressive sense of smell. Known for their confident yet gentle temperament, Black and Tan Coonhounds are loyal and affectionate companions who bond deeply with their families. They thrive on outdoor adventures and make excellent walking or hiking partners. Despite their hunting heritage, they are calm and friendly in the home when properly exercised. Their long ears, expressive eyes, and easy-going personality make them both beautiful and endearing. With consistent training, socialisation, and plenty of space to roam, the Black and Tan Coonhound makes a wonderful addition to active households that enjoy time outdoors.

Black and Tan Coonhound FAQs
How much does a Black and Tan Coonhound cost?
The average cost of a purebred Black and Tan Coonhound puppy in Ireland is around €1,000–€1,300, depending on breeder reputation, pedigree, and location.
Are Black and Tan Coonhounds good family dogs?
Yes, they are excellent family dogs when given proper training and socialisation. They are affectionate, gentle with children, and usually get along well with other pets, especially if raised together.
Do Black and Tan Coonhounds bark a lot?
Coonhounds have a deep, distinctive baying bark, which they use to communicate or when they catch a scent. With training, this behaviour can be managed, but they are naturally vocal dogs.
Are Black and Tan Coonhounds easy to train?
They are intelligent but can be independent due to their hunting instincts. Patience, consistency, and reward-based training work best for this breed. Early socialisation helps them become well-behaved companions.
How much exercise does a Black and Tan Coonhound need?
They require at least 1 to 2 hours of daily activity, including long walks, playtime, or opportunities to explore scents. Regular exercise keeps them fit, content, and less prone to boredom or mischief.
Quick facts: Black and Tan Coonhound
Origin: United States
Lifespan: 10-12 years
Size: Large (65-110 lbs)
Coat: Short, dense, smooth
Temperament: Friendly, determined, loyal, easygoing
Common Health Issues: Ear infections, hip dysplasia, eye problems
Grooming Needs: Low (occasional brushing and ear cleaning)
